网站模板分类源码是指将网站模板按照某种规则进行分类,并提供了不同的模板供用户选择的一种源码。下面是一个简单的网站模板分类源码示例,该示例代码展示了如何创建一个模板分类器,并将其添加到您的网站模板管理页面中。
```
// 模板分类器代码
function get模板分类列表() {
// 获取模板分类列表
var template分类s = [];
var template_id = 0; // 模板编号
var template_name = "模板1"; // 模板名称
var template_type = "网站模板"; // 模板类型
var template_url = "模板1.html"; // 模板URL
// 循环获取模板分类列表
while (template_id < 100) {
var template_url = $.url(template_url, {
params: {
"id": template_id
}
});
// 获取模板文件名
var template_name = $.param(template_url, "name");
// 创建模板分类
var template_分类 = new Vue({
el: "#template-分类",
data: {
template_id: template_id,
template_name: template_name,
template_type: template_type,
template_url: template_url
}
});
// 添加模板分类到列表中
template分类s.push({
name: template_name,
type: template_type,
url: template_url
});
// 更新模板分类列表
template_id ;
}
return template分类s;
}
// 模板管理页面代码
Vue.use(VueLog);
Vue.component("template-list", {
data: function() {
return {
template_分类s: []
};
},
methods: {
addTemplate分类: function(template_分类) {
this.template_分类s.push(template_分类);
},
updateTemplate分类: function(template_分类) {
this.template_分类s.forEach(function(item) {
item.name = template_分类.name;
item.type = template_分类.type;
item.url = template_分类.url;
});
}
}
});
// 模板管理页面HTML代码
{{ template.type }}
{{ template.url }}